FC Porto Nigerian defender Chidozie Awaziem has exclusively revealed to Owngoalnigeria.com the date he intends to arrival the camp of the Super Eagles.

Awaziem is in the list of 25 players called up by Super Eagles coach Gernot Rohr for the upcoming friendly games in London against Senegal and Burkina Faso.

In a chat with Owngoalnigeria.com, the 20 year old central defender says he plans to team up with the Super Eagles, a day after FC Porto’s B team second division game against Vizela.

” I will play our league game against Vizela on Saturday afternoon, all things being equal I should be in the Super Eagles camp on Sunday evening”, Awaziem told Owngoalnigeria.com.
